
Ayo .A.
Senior
Backend Engineer | Lagos , Nigeria | 6 years experience
.
Skills
ES6
yearsReact
yearsVueJS
yearsNodeJS
yearsMongoDB
yearsPostgreSQL
yearsRedux
yearstypescript
yearsmysql
yearsexpressjs
yearscss
yearsNotable projects
Experiences
Senior Software Engineer
Worked on the main admin portal for the internal team that manages commercial papers, treasury bills, Bonds and other investment vehicles introduces to the market.
Built modules to manage customer complaints.
Implemented a ticketing module, a robust Access Control System for admin members, and a checker system that moderates critical banking activities.
Gradually implement TDD on the codebase on handover and cleaned up Redux files.
Responsible for the front end development on the React application.
Outcome: Resolved 80+ critical bugs causing breakages on production ticket request from users.
Increased the bank's ticket response rate by 60% within a month.
Software Engineer
Worked with the React team to build a more stable React/Redux codebase for the Enterprise application Outwork.ng.
Introduced TDD to our React application.
Collaborated closely with the CTO and other team leads to stabilize the app before the beta release.
Worked on the distributed Spring Boot [Java] backend API, writing unit tests, updating documents, and conducting resilience tests.
Outcome: Stabilized the codebase. The recruitment app received 11,000 users in the first two weeks of releasing it to the public https://select.alldayhr.com.
Software Engineer
Worked on the payment API system, over a cluster of node servers, for Mytoddlr, an application that school teachers use to keep parents updated on their children's' daily progress.
Integrating a simple payment solution proved problematic, our business logic was complex, this meant working closely with the business team in the UK to build a system that worked for our unique use case (allowing payments from parents to nanny and school bank accounts).
Developed a dashboard to gather intelligence on how users used our mobile apps.
Built a robust Payment Platform that served our fast-growing 20,000 customers (parents and nannies).
Because of our unique payment system, we built everything in-house including, cron jobs that fire reoccurring payments.
Outcome: Increased payments (received) by 80%.
Increased monitoring of failed payment by 100%, because we could log those requests after the rebuild.
Increased reoccurring charges (cannot give specific numbers, but it was well over 50% of the transactions).
Project: Waitlist API
Details: Mytoddlr wanted to increase awareness and increase marketing amongst early adopters using our app in the beta phase.
Built the back-end infrastructure to gamify the flow of our app.
Worked with the marketing team and wrote the back-end code to build our in-house waitlist application.
Outcome: We gained over 2000+ new early adopters in the first few weeks.
Technical Team Lead
Led the team to ideate and focus on grass-root talent as our main market entry strategy.
Actively pushed the backend development for the production and put us in production in 3 months.
Built modules to manage foreign scouts requests and to become profitable.
Led the mobile app development due diligence, put us in production.
Worked on the ticket module to help handle user requests.
Outcome: We won the GreenHouse Capital, launched by VC firm Venture Garden Group and won the programme with a cash prize. With a US$100,000 equity funding from GreenHouse Capital into one of the winners.
Education
B.Tech Project Management Technology
Federal University of Technology Akure | 2025 - 2025